ColdFusion MX: Recommended Configuration of Multihomed Microsoft IIS Web Servers

 
Aug 13, 2003
When you install ColdFusion MX to work with Microsoft IIS, the ColdFusion MX installer configures the default website but does not automatically configure files and services so that ColdFusion MX will work efficiently with virtual sites on a multihomed server. Also, while the ColdFusion MX 6.1 installer will properly configure all existing IIS web sites, it does not properly configure new sites to work with Flash Remoting. This Technote gives you the details on how to configure ColdFusion MX and IIS for efficiency with virtual sites on multihomed IIS servers.
